1. Who is eligible?
All banks and non-bank financial institutions (including insurance companies, brokerages, credit companies and finance companies) with operations in the Asia Pacific, Middle East and Africa regions are eligible to make a submission.
2. What documents do I need to submit?
You need to fill out the questionnaire and address the award-specific criteria for each award category included as part of your answers to the general questions posed here. Your submission should be accompanied by a copy of your latest annual report.
3. Will institutions that do not make a submission be considered?
The Asian Banker may decide, at its own discretion and on a strictly case by case basis, to consider institutions that do not make a submission. However, institutions that do not make a submission may have a ranking that is not up to their expectations due to unavoidable difficulties in gathering comprehensive and accurate information.
4. What makes a good submission?
Submissions that contain the necessary documentation give the team of researchers and panel of judges a clearer picture of the capabilities of the institution. A detailed description, together with documentation of how the institution’s risk management core competencies are applied either through an event or a strategy, will greatly help the review process.
Submissions are evaluated based on various scorecards.
5. Is the information submitted made available to the public?
All business sensitive information provided will not be published in any form whatsoever that could reveal the names of the institutions involved. The information selected for determining industry benchmarks will not refer to any institution by name. A Commitment to Integrity statement can be provided upon request
